What It Is:
This is an educational worksheet focused on adding integers. It includes a series of addition problems with positive and negative numbers. Some problems are presented with parentheses, such as 3 + (-5). The worksheet also features word problems involving profit and loss scenarios related to a hot dog stand.
Grade Level Suitability:
This worksheet is suitable for grades 6-8. The concept of adding integers is typically introduced in middle school math curricula. The word problems require understanding of basic arithmetic and financial concepts, making it appropriate for these grade levels.
Why Use It:
This worksheet helps students practice and reinforce their understanding of adding integers, including both positive and negative numbers. The word problems provide a real-world context for applying these skills, enhancing problem-solving abilities and financial literacy.
How to Use It:
Students should solve each addition problem by applying the rules of integer addition. For the word problems, they need to analyze the given information, determine whether it represents income or expenses, and calculate the profit or loss accordingly. Students should write their answers in the provided spaces.
Target Users:
This worksheet is designed for middle school students who are learning or reviewing integer addition. It can be used by teachers in the classroom or by parents for supplemental practice at home. Students who struggle with negative numbers or applying math to real-world situations will benefit from this resource.
